#d250f5 Color Information
In a RGB color space, hex #d250f5 is composed of 82.4% red, 31.4% green and 96.1%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 14.3% cyan, 67.3% magenta, 0% yellow and 3.9% black. It has a hue angle of 287.3 degrees, a saturation of 89.2% and a lightness of 63.7%. #d250f5 color hex could be obtained by blending #ffa0ff with #a500eb. Closest websafe color is: #cc66ff.

Shades and Tints of #d250f5
A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#08010b is the darkest color, while #fdf7ff is the lightest one.

Tones of #d250f5
A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a59ea7 is the less saturated color, while #d649fc is the most saturated one.
